    They are quite a bit alike. Hellcat slightly smaller. Hellcat has slightly larger ammo capacity 11+1/13+1 vs. 9+1. Hellcat OSP is optics ready. With recommended red dot the sights will co-witness wout having to add supressor/taller sights.

    Well, I have to say this is a damn fine compact. Not only did it feel good in the hand but it shot beautiful. The iron sights are great. Still want to put a red dot on it at a later time, but honestly, most individuals would be perfectly happy with the irons.
    The range was packed nuts to butts, so I just came back home and shot it. I have a little wooded incline that makes a backstop, but I can only get 7 yards out of it. So I put 250 rds at both 5yds and 7 yrds. The first 100 rds was getting used to it. The last 150 shots grouped within 4 to 4.5 " on bull out of 11 rds and 13 rds (the mags that come with the pistol). And for a compact, first time use, I'm not going to ask any more from it.
    I usually shoot my S&W .40, so for a 9mm recoil was minimal even though it is such a small package.
    One thing I have to say is that Springfield is a good name. Because the springs in the magazine are stout. If you can get that last rd. in the mag without a Maglula loader then you're a better man than I.
    Everyone has a preference, but for the natural feel, the sighting, and the accuracy of a compact, this will be my EDC.
